NATS - London Airspace Consultation - website design

We have worked with NATS (National Air Traffic Services) for many years on a number of different projects. The most recent being being the London Airspace Consultation website.

The purpose of the site is to demonstrate and explain the consequences of planned changes to flight routes over London and South of England.

We developed a system that allows users to search the site by their Post Code, thereby channeling them to information pertinent to where they live.

The site also needed to provide site users with methods of commenting on the plans. The design needed to be extremely clear and easy to use while demonstrating complex information. We carried out workshops, design look and feel work, prototyping, front-end coding and integration into the WordPress CMS.

Consultations have legal requirements to be clear and accessible to ensure that they are open to all – the Headscape team provided both the technical expertise to ensure the website achieved this, and also a good insight into what would work (and what wouldn’t) from a user perspective.
